There is also an ingredient in the production of guitar tone that is underestimated by most guitarists and that concerns the type of plectrum (or fingers)used in playing. The different picking approachs and the different types of plectrum can change the sound of a guitar.

The Squier Deluxe doesn't have Jazzmaster pickups in either. Just P90s in a Jazzmaster wrap. Check DerAlex 's info about this a couple of months ago. Yep, those are P90 type of pickups - just in a JM pup cover. It´s basically the same guitar as the Squier J. Mascis JM just in candy red. They have a much more punchy tone. They are not bad - but I am looking forward to more JM pickup sounds.
